Dishwasher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ak, easy to clean up Yes No You can handle a small leak on your own, as long as you act quickly and take the right precautions.
Large leak, extensive water damage No Yes A large le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and dry out your property. Don't try to handle it alone - call a professional.
Hidden water damage, behind walls or under floors No Yes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and repair. Our team will use specialized equipment to identify and fix the problem, so you can enjoy your home without worrying about water damage.

Dishwasher Leak Water Removal Cost in Mount Vernon, AL

The cost of our Dishwasher Leak Water Removal service will depend on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mount Vernon, AL. These are estimates, not guarantees, and prices can vary based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Assessment $500 - $2,500 The sever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of property.
Water Extraction $1,000 - $5,000 The amount of water extracted, the type of equipment used, and the labor required.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 - $6,000 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ment used, and the labor required.
